2025 PGA Championship Tees Off at Quail Hollow Club

Introduction & Context

The PGA Championship stands alongside The Masters, the US Open, and The Open Championship as the pinnacle events in men’s professional golf. Each major has its distinct character; the PGA Championship often features a strong depth of field, with top-100 players and talented club pros from regional qualifiers. Since the 2023–24 season, Quail Hollow’s consistently high ranking for course difficulty made it a prime choice to host this year’s big event.

Background & History

Quail Hollow opened in the early 1960s and soon gained a reputation for challenging even elite golfers. The course has hosted numerous tournaments, including a prior PGA Championship in 2017, plus the annual Wells Fargo Championship. Over time, renovations by designers such as Tom Fazio have modernized its layout. PGA Championship winners historically range from legendary names—Jack Nicklaus, Tiger Woods—to first-time major champions who seized the moment. Recent years have seen an uptick in global players contending.

Key Stakeholders & Perspectives

The Professional Golfers’ Association fosters this event as a showcase of the sport’s best, with TV networks vying for broadcast rights, especially in prime sports windows. Sponsors benefit from brand exposure and hospitality suites that cater to VIP guests. Area businesses see a surge in foot traffic—hotels booked solid, local restaurants serving visitors, and increased rideshare demand. Players themselves view the PGA Championship as an opportunity to secure a major title, a feat that cements career legitimacy and can unlock lucrative endorsement deals.

Analysis & Implications

Hosting a major championship is both an honor and a logistical challenge for a city like Charlotte—managing crowd control, security, and traffic flow near Quail Hollow. On the competitive side, the field includes an intriguing mix of established stars and next-generation talents. Analysts predict that accuracy off the tee, combined with deft putting on firm greens, will be pivotal. Weather can be another factor: North Carolina’s humid climate may influence course conditions if storms roll in. Fans can expect intense coverage from golf media, especially across digital platforms offering hole-by-hole tracking and advanced stats.

Looking Ahead

Over the weekend, cuts will narrow the field, typically leading to a dramatic Sunday finish. If a prominent player emerges with a big lead by Saturday, fans might see a runaway victory, but the “Green Mile” historically has undone large leads in prior events. The next major on the golf calendar is the US Open, so strong showings here can build momentum. Regardless of who lifts the Wanamaker Trophy, attention will quickly turn to FedExCup standings and Ryder Cup considerations, further fueling storylines in the coming months.
